It is so exciting. Last night, the snowing started. The sky was low and grey. The air was freezing cold but warmed up as soon as the snow came. It was lovely snow! Soft and fluffy and light but also sticky and standing up by itself. Ideal for snowmen and snowballs.

C--shire, of course, grinds to a halt as soon as the first snow flake makes its appearance but I didn't even attempt to set foot in the car and just walked everywhere. Some women wore stiletto high heels and flat soles, and these were the middle aged ladies! The teenies all seem to be kitted out in ugh boots or hiking shoes, waterproof trousers and colourful headgear, ready for snowball fights. One elderly gentleman fell on his bum ahead of me on the pavement; I held onto a pole and told him, "I'll hold on to this pole and you hold on to me to get up." One friend appeared with a slotted spoon, ready to fish for a ring he'd lost last night in the blizzard after coming home from London 3 hours late because nearly all the trains were cancelled. And he found it! He trawled a 10-foot black-sludge puddle with his spoon!

I was snug and smug in double socks and hiking boots, thermal long johns, two pairs of underpants, two pairs of gloves, 5 layers on top and two scarves.

I hope there'll be more snow in the night. T'boys are in ecstasy. Everything is heightened.
